Each child is different and each child has their own difficulties during the toilet training process. Common problems parents face with toilet training include:
Lack of communication – toddlers may often forget to tell mummy or daddy they need to use the toilet, resulting in accidents.
Resistance – many children may be reluctant to use their potty. This is because it is something new, something they are not used to.
Confusion – children may remember to use their potty at some times, but have little accidents other times. Don’t worry though, this is completely normal.
